FAQs: Travel from Lisbon to Mangualde

Travel to Mangualde eas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Lisbon to Mangualde.

FAQs
There are 2 options to travel between Lisbon and Mangualde including taking a train and bus.
The cheapest way to travel from Lisbon to Mangualde is a bus with an average price of $23 (€19).

This is compared to other travel options from Lisbon to Mangualde:

A bus is $0.54 (€0.44) less than a train for this route with tickets for a train from Lisbon to Mangualde costing on average $24 (€19).

The fastest way to travel from Lisbon to Mangualde is by train with an average journey time of 3h 31m.

Other travel options to Mangualde take longer:

Bus takes on average 4h 32m.

The distance from Lisbon to Mangualde is approximately 149 miles (241 km).
The average frequency per day from Lisbon to Mangualde is:
  • Around 20 trains per day.
  • Around 3 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Lisbon and Mangualde as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Lisbon to Mangualde:
  • Trains mostly depart from Lisbon - Oriente and arrive in Mangualde.
  • Buses mostly depart from Lisboa, Terminal Rodoviário de Sete Rios and arrive in Mangualde, Largo Do Rosso.
